About Syngene

Incorporated in 1993, Syngene International Ltd. is an innovation-focused global discovery, development and manufacturing organization providing integrated scientific services to the pharmaceutical, biotechnology, nutrition, animal health, consumer goods and specialty chemical industries around the world. Syngene’ s clientele includes world leaders such as Bristol-Myers Squibb, Baxter, Amgen, GSK, Merck KGaA and Herbalife. Its innovative culture is driven by the passion of its 4240- strong team of scientists who work with clients from around the world to solve their scientific problems, improve R&D productivity, speed up time to market and lower the cost of innovation.

Technical skills:

  • Ensure adherence to safety practices and procedures for self and the team.
  • Contribute to the development of systems and practices that comply with company integrity and EHSS standards.
  • Drive a corporate culture that promotes environment, health, and safety (EHS) in the workplace.
  • Ensure safety compliance by following safety protocols and EHS requirements at all times.
  • Ensure timely completion of mandatory safety and data integrity training for all team members.
  • Uphold Syngene’s quality standards in all operations.
  • Hold self and teams accountable for achieving safety goals.
  • Review and track safety metrics periodically.
  • Assist with Emergency Management System and Contractor Management.
  • Strengthen the Site Emergency Response Team (ERT).
  • Organize and coordinate practical demos and training for firefighting equipment for ERT members.
  • Provide training on Emergency and Disaster Management to employees, ensuring compliance.
  • Issue Work Permits for non-routine activities and ensure compliance with PTW conditions.
  • Participate in internal audits related to PTW.
  • Revise Onsite Emergency Response Plan based on process changes and legal requirements.
  • Assist in incident investigations and develop Corrective and Preventive Actions (CAPA).
  • Ensure compliance of Emergency Equipment (Fire Detection & Protection, Eye Washers, Emergency Cupboards) across the site.
  • Coordinate and conduct Mock and Evacuation Drills and follow up on action items.
  • Update Operating Procedures/Guidelines for Emergency Equipment as per site requirements.
  • Monitor and ensure compliance of Fire Hydrant Pump House operations.
  • Ensure ERT availability and Fire Hydrant Operator presence during shift operations.
  • Conduct gap analysis in Emergency Management and take necessary corrective actions.
  • Assist in KAVACH implementation initiatives at the site.
  • Deliver PEP Talks and Toolbox Talks (TBT) to the production team during shift operations.
  • Issue and monitor Work Permits to ensure strict adherence to conditions.
  • Identify unsafe acts/conditions, report incidents/accidents/first aid, and support investigations.
  • Monitor critical activities in the Production and Warehouse areas, advising and training the teams on safety.
  • Ensure compliance with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) during operations.
  • Support Shift In-charge/Incident Controller in emergency situations during shift operations.
  • Assist in organizing campaigns, competitions, and activities to engage employees in maintaining safe working conditions.
